Post-career life transition refers to the period when individuals move from their full-time careers to a new phase of life. This stage is often filled with exciting possibilities, but it can also bring challenges. Many people find themselves questioning their identity and purpose once they leave the workforce. It’s essential to take the time to understand and embrace this transition.
During this time, it's common to feel a mix of emotions ranging from excitement to uncertainty. Some may look forward to finally having time for hobbies and family, while others might worry about finances or staying active. Recognizing these feelings can help you prepare for what lies ahead!
Planning is vital for a smooth post-career life transition. Having a plan can lessen anxiety and help you focus on what you want to achieve. Start by setting clear goals for your new phase. Ask yourself questions like: What do I want to do with my time? What skills do I want to develop? This will give you a clearer direction.
Creating a practical budget is also important. You might need to adjust your spending habits after retirement. Consider how your income will change and plan accordingly. It's all about finding that perfect balance between enjoying life and being financially secure!
One of the best parts of post-career life is the opportunity to explore new passions. This could be a perfect time to pick up a hobby you never had time for or even try something completely new! Whether it’s painting, gardening, or volunteering, the options are endless.

Join a local club or class.
Start a small business or side project.
Travel to places you've always wanted to see.
Exploring new interests not only fills your time but can also enrich your life in unexpected ways. You might find new friends or discover talents you never knew you had!
Maintaining a social life is crucial during the post-career transition. Isolation can creep in when you’re not working every day. Make an effort to connect with friends and family regularly. This could mean scheduling weekly coffee dates or joining a new social group.
Participate in community events.
Reconnect with old friends through social media.
Volunteer for causes you care about.
Social interactions keep you engaged and can significantly improve your overall happiness. Plus, you’ll have plenty of stories to share and new experiences to talk about!
Post-career life doesn’t mean you stop learning! Many people find joy in taking classes or attending workshops. This is a fantastic way to keep your mind sharp and explore new interests. Learning can happen in many forms; it could be formal education or simply reading books on topics you love.
Consider online courses or community college classes that pique your interest. This not only helps you gain new skills but also connects you with like-minded individuals. The journey of learning can be incredibly rewarding!
Taking care of your health is vital during this transition. Retirement can sometimes lead to a more sedentary lifestyle, so it’s important to stay active. Find exercises that you enjoy, whether it’s walking, yoga, or swimming. Keeping physically active can greatly improve your mental well-being too!
Additionally, don’t forget about your mental health. Try mindfulness practices like meditation or journaling to keep your mind clear and focused. Taking care of yourself during this time can help you enjoy your new life to the fullest!
